2.1 Topologies of RS485 networks
2.1.1 Overview
Transmission speed
When operating SIMATIC NET PROFIBUS in the RS485 transmission technique, the user
can select one of the transmission rates below:
9.6 kbps, 19.2 kbps, 45.45 kbps, 93.75 kbps, 187.5 kbps, 500 kbps,
1.5 Mbps, 3 Mbps, 6 Mbps or 12 Mbps
Depending on the transmission rate, transmission medium, and network components
different segment lengths and therefore different network spans can be implemented.
The bus attachment components can be divided into two groups:
● Components for transmission rates from 9.6 kbps to a maximum of 1.5 Mbps
● Components for transmission rates from 9.6 kbps to a maximum of 12 Mbps
Bus cable
The transmission media used are the SIMATIC NET PROFIBUS cables described in
Chapter 4. The technical information below applies only to networks implemented with these
cables and SIMATIC NET PROFIBUS components.
Node attachment
The nodes are attached to the bus cables via bus connectors, bus terminals or RS485
repeaters.
Terminator
Each bus segment must be terminated at both ends with its characteristic impedance. This
cable terminator is integrated in the RS485 repeaters, the bus terminals and the bus
connectors and can be activated if required.
This line terminator can only be effective if the relevant connection element is supplied with
power. With the bus terminals and the bus connectors, this power is supplied by the
connected end device, whereas the RS485 repeater and the terminator have their own
power supply.
The RS485 transmission technique allows the attachment of a maximum of 32 devices (end
devices and repeaters) per bus segment. The maximum permitted cable length of a segment
depends on the transmission rate and the bus cable used.
